Fast forward to three months ago. I'm comfortable with .lit, since i can blow the file and use the .opf file to create mobi .prc with all the formatting intact - so far. Then i got lucky to win an iphone 8gb with 1.1.3 firmware.
Downloaded books.app, rubooks.app, and still not content with them.
Fast forward to 3 weeks ago, when i decided to go to FW 2.0.1 (for 3G iphone but works for my gprs/edge one). Why? Because i want to check ereader.app
Ereader has done a good job, with some minor tweaking needed (chapter jump or page jump like in msreader?).
Then comes the .pdb format issue. I'm trying to find a software that can read the .opf from my blown .lit files, and create a .pdb with all formatting intact. I could do this to .prc, so basically when i bought .lit, i can convert it to mobi .prc. I have a library in .lit and .prc.
But not in .pdb... yet.
I tested the reader studio demo from ereader.com site, and still not satisfied as it doesn't preserve the formatting based from the .opf file.
As for downloading, i tried with fictionwise personal folder, and it went fine. But perhaps (i havent tried this with ebook, but have done it successfully with songs and video) using iphoneexplorer (on an XP machine) i can just drag and drop my .pdb to my iphone harddisk.
